About Van Duzen Elementary

Located at 680 Van Duzen Rd., in Mad River, California, Van Duzen Elementary is a minimally staffed K-5 school that works with 54 students (grades K through 8), part of Southern Trinity Joint Unified. By comparison, California's public schools average about 465 students each, so Van Duzen Elementary sits 88% leaner than that benchmark.

Van Duzen Elementary is one of 3 schools operated by Southern Trinity Joint Unified, a district that teaches 71 students overall.

On demographics, Van Duzen Elementary reports that White students make up the majority at 65%. Beyond that, the school records 13% multiracial, 9% Native American, 7% Asian, 6% Hispanic. That is meaningfully less White than the county at large, where the share is closer to 78%.

On the income-and-resources front, Van Duzen Elementary reports 5 full-time-equivalent teachers, putting the student-to-teacher ratio at about 10.6:1. The state averages around 22.3:1, so this campus is tighter than the state norm typical. Around 61% of the student body qualifies for free or reduced-price meals, which schools and policymakers use as a rough income-mix signal.

On a demographically-adjusted basis, Van Duzen Elementary tracks the demographic baseline. The model predicts 43.1% given the school's FRL share; actual proficiency is 43.7%.

In the area at large, census data for Trinity County shows median household income runs about $53,002, 22%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and the poverty rate sits near 13%. Across Trinity County's 19 public schools (combined enrollment of about 1,461 students), Van Duzen Elementary is one campus in the mix.
